diff options
author | Fabian Becker <halfdan@xnorfz.de> | 2013-02-25 04:11:58 +0400 |
---|---|---|
committer | Fabian Becker <halfdan@xnorfz.de> | 2013-02-25 04:11:58 +0400 |
commit | 47e9098cd60a1cb0dd27f0b67705bae0c51e3e0a (patch) | |
tree | acc55235d7cc5662585ab4d252aa9f8f41dbba52 /plugins | |
parent | 604f3222648a061b018a0c507da7c6238395a59a (diff) |
Last style fixes and JavaScript simplification using jQuery + jQuery.placeholder
Diffstat (limited to 'plugins')
-rw-r--r-- | plugins/Login/templates/header.tpl | 19 | ||||
-rw-r--r-- | plugins/Login/templates/login.css | 17 |
2 files changed, 21 insertions, 15 deletions
diff --git a/plugins/Login/templates/header.tpl b/plugins/Login/templates/header.tpl index 94eafe0284..74e92cf0b7 100644 --- a/plugins/Login/templates/header.tpl +++ b/plugins/Login/templates/header.tpl @@ -6,7 +6,11 @@ <link rel="shortcut icon" href="plugins/CoreHome/templates/images/favicon.ico" /> <link rel="stylesheet" type="text/css" href="plugins/Login/templates/login.css" /> <meta name="description" content="{'General_OpenSourceWebAnalytics'|translate|escape}" /> - + <!--[if lt IE 9]> + <script src="libs/html5shiv/html5shiv.js"></script> + <![endif]--> + <script type="text/javascript" src="libs/jquery/jquery.js"></script> + <script type="text/javascript" src="libs/jquery/jquery.placeholder.js"></script> {if isset($forceSslLogin) && $forceSslLogin} {literal} <script type="text/javascript"> @@ -20,17 +24,12 @@ {/if} {literal} <script type="text/javascript"> - function focusit() { - var formLogin = document.getElementById('form_login'); - if(formLogin) - { - formLogin.focus(); - } - } - window.onload = focusit; + $(function() { + $('#form_login').focus(); + $('input').placeholder(); + }); </script> {/literal} - <script type="text/javascript" src="libs/jquery/jquery.js"></script> <script type="text/javascript" src="plugins/Login/templates/login.js"></script> {if 'General_LayoutDirection'|translate =='rtl'} <link rel="stylesheet" type="text/css" href="themes/default/rtl.css" /> diff --git a/plugins/Login/templates/login.css b/plugins/Login/templates/login.css index 68a78dc6e0..c6df9520d3 100644 --- a/plugins/Login/templates/login.css +++ b/plugins/Login/templates/login.css @@ -41,7 +41,8 @@ form { #login fieldset.actions { line-height: 35px; - width: 320px; + width: 315px; + margin-top: 10px; } #login h1 @@ -75,12 +76,12 @@ form { 0 1px 1px rgba(0, 0, 0, .2); } -#login form { margin: 0; position: relative; } +#login form { margin: 0 5px; position: relative; } #login form input[type="text"], #login form input[type="password"] { - padding: 10px 15px 10px 40px; + padding: 10px 15px 10px 45px; margin: 0 0 15px 0; - width: 263px; /* 273 + 2 + 45 = 320 */ + width: 253px; /* 258 + 2 + 55 = 315 */ border: 1px solid #ccc; -moz-border-radius: 5px; -webkit-border-radius: 5px; @@ -90,7 +91,9 @@ form { box-shadow: 0 1px 1px #ccc inset, 0 1px 0 #fff; } - +#login_form_rememberme { + vertical-align: middle; +} #login_error,.message { margin: 0 0 16px 8px; @@ -107,6 +110,10 @@ form { text-align: center; } +#nav a:hover { + text-decoration: underline; +} + #login_form_password, #reset_form_password, #reset_form_password_bis, #login_form_login, #reset_form_login { background: #fff url(../../../themes/default/images/login-sprite.png) no-repeat; |